Kraków, the Dragon City of Esports, opens its gates!
SteelWorks Game Fest 2025 will land at the Nowa Huta Cultural Centre in Kraków on July 26–27, bringing together professional players and StarCraft II fans.
The biggest thrills await on Sunday – the StarCraft II tournament with a $10,000 prize pool will attract top-tier players and ignite the crowd with excitement.

Nowa Huta Cultural Centre
The Nowa Huta Cultural Centre is located in the heart of Nowa Huta, one of Kraków’s most distinctive districts. As one of the city’s largest cultural institutions, NCK is deeply engaged with the local community. It’s a respected venue for esports events, where you can experience top-tier gameplay. Surrounded by greenery and modernist architecture, NCK is the place to meet the best players, streamers, and commentators live.
KRAKÓW
One of the oldest and most beautiful cities in Poland – the former capital and the heart of the Małopolska region. Known for its historic medieval architecture, the vibrant Main Square, the Wawel Castle glowing at night, and the incredible legends still told among Kraków’s residents.
